Output 2827738badf6d6b93db2399ded8e5006de1d04826515678b56123d7e76fd49ec:0

value
1182462
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c055d26da88dd2bb69e8246f572d2f77b4364db6 OP_EQUAL
address
3KDzUPebdNY8C7njeF3gjbxDAsiFbi8LfW
transaction
2827738badf6d6b93db2399ded8e5006de1d04826515678b56123d7e76fd49ec
confirmations
343515
spent
true